Gemma Collins loves Dancing On Ice partner Matt Evers

Gemma Collins is enjoying every minute of her ‘Dancing On Ice’ rehearsals because her partner Matt Evers totally "gets" her.
The 37-year-old star is busy learning how to skate ahead of the start of the ITV show in January 2019 and she couldn’t be happier to be partnered with American Matt – who has been competing on the ITV show since it began in 2006.
Speaking exclusively to BANG Showbiz, Gemma said: "Training’s going really good, absolutely sensational. Matt’s really lovely, he’s good fun, he gets me, gets it and gets what needs to be done."
The GC isn’t worried about her first routine or the other celebrities taking part and insists she’s hitting the ice to win the entire competition.
She added: "I exceed expectation, I am expectation, it’s the word written after me. I’m Gemma Collins honey, I’m not here to take part, I’m here to take over."
Gemma, 37, has been following a strict ahead of the ‘Dancing On Ice’ live shows and she’s been enjoying the extra energy her healthy meals have been giving her in rehearsals.
She said: "I’m eating healthy, I find that at the minute I’m having just breakfast and lunch rather than dinner, I’m just too shattered in the evening so I just go to bed. I’m loving it, I can’t wait for everyone to see everything that’s on show, that’s going to be on offer."
Away from ‘Dancing On Ice’, Gemma has teamed up with retailer Argos to help shoppers prepare for the store’s Black Friday sale which begins on November 16.
Argos expects Black Friday 2018 to be dominated by mobile shopping after the retailer saw a staggering 79 per cent of online visits from mobile phones and tablets last year and to help get customers’ fingers swipe-ready for the sale, Argos challenged Gemma to take part in the very latest trend to hit the yoga world – hand yoga.
And Gemma admits the therapeutic practice has helped her get ready for her own online bargain hunting.
She said: "Absolutely honey, I’ll be shopping! If I can get a deal, I love a deal!"
